Output 903ce5644044c021a27a7649f3885db308ffa4807c98ef4f196f1d5062d83bfc:0

value
6624484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ab48ba26044c019a506204fb61d1357603025d20 OP_EQUAL
address
3HJgbWx9gYeDGGCYHB5RJMWbGccAt2qYH7
transaction
903ce5644044c021a27a7649f3885db308ffa4807c98ef4f196f1d5062d83bfc
spent
true